The listing at 1078 Echo Hills Road in Lake Of Bays, Ontario cannot be found. The property may have been relisted or removed from the market.
View all listings in Lake Of Bays or enter the property address here
The listing at 1078 Echo Hills Road in Lake Of Bays, Ontario cannot be found. The property may have been relisted or removed from the market.
View all listings in Lake Of Bays or enter the property address here